Gara Djebilet Mine
1 articleGara Djebilet Mine is a large iron-ore development in Algeria’s Tindouf region, intended to connect Saharan mineral extraction with domestic steelmaking and new transport infrastructure. Algeria launches 950 km mining railway to unlock Gara Djebilet iron ore
Algeria has commissioned a 950-kilometre railway linking the Gara Djebilet iron ore mine to the national network, enabling the first direct shipments to Oran's Tosyali Algérie plant and marking a major shift in the country's mining logistics.
